    MIGHT!? He's already better than most of the backup PGs in the league. The reason he's not already there is probably because he's a Nate Robinson, pint-sized "combo" guard. But he's bigger than Robinson and more of a defender. And he's clearly a winner: not only because of Macedonia (who actually have decent-ish players other than him, even if they all look like bouncers) but both his past two Euro teams have made the final four. But he'll probably be a Marcus Brown/J.R. Holden type: a legend in Europe but forgotten over here. Except in New Orleans.

    The third quarter is the one that Spain has been destroying teams in. Past couple of games they've outscored their opponent by about 20 in the third. So we shall see. If you let Macedonia hang around, they'll bite you in the ass (just ask Lithuania - the last team to beat a full Spanish team).
